Step 1: Check Card Requirements

Before diving into the verification process, it's essential to ensure that your card meets Coinbase's minimum requirements.

Most major credit and debit cards are accepted by Coinbase, but some countries may have specific restrictions or requirements.

Head to the Coinbase website to review the list of accepted countries and card types.

Step 2: Connect Your Card to Coinbase

Once you've confirmed that your card meets Coinbase's requirements, it's time to connect it to your account.

This will involve entering your card details, including your card number, expiration date, and security code.

Be sure to double-check all of your information to ensure accuracy and prevent any potential issues during the verification process.

Step 4: Complete Two-Factor Authentication

Once you've connected your card and entered your information, Coinbase will require you to complete two-factor authentication (2FA) as an added security measure.

This involves creating an authentication app or receiving a code via text message to verify your identity.

2FA is a crucial step in securing your account and protecting your financial information.

The Importance of 2FA

2FA adds an extra layer of security to your account, reducing the risk of unauthorized access or hacking.

With 2FA in place, you can have peace of mind knowing that your account and financial information are protected.

Take advantage of Coinbase's robust 2FA options, including Google Authenticator and SMS codes, to stay one step ahead of potential threats.
